In brief Digilearning is an educational technology charity that provides digital career masterclasses, networks and mentoring to help young people develop digital skills, become entrepreneurial creators and "enter careers that they will love". Digilearning connects diverse audiences including educators, digital leaders and businesses who support the charity and their programmes.

Race Equality Matters is a UK wide collaboration in response to the Black Lives Matter movement. It was cofounded by The Collaboratory and diversity consultancy Green Park.
